    Albert T.

    Most buns/pastries are $1.80 and much larger than typical ones from a Chinese bakery. The pineapple bun, for example, is probably at least 50% larger than normal. The little bags they put each piece into are filled to the brim - I'm actually not sure how they get them in the bags without squishing anything! All of the buns we got were quite good. Pineapple Bun, Custard Bun, Danish Bun - All 3 use the same pineapple bun base. The danish bun had some kind of starchy sweet and salty paste inside. The custard bun has pretty standard custard inside. The cookie topping could be more flaky and crumbly, but all three were still good. Taro Bun - This is the same size as the pineapple bun and has a good amount of taro paste inside. Sesame Ball - Filled with a mung bean paste instead of the more common red bean paste. Ube Cake Slice - I expected it to all be artificially flavored, but there were two layers of what seems to be real ube paste. Certainly unexpected and delicious! Jasmine Milk Tea with Boba - Unlike everything else, the drinks here are quite bad. I believe they use a powdered milk tea base and as a result the drink is extremely sweet and has a chalky texture. The boba is overcooked and has an unpleasant texture. I do not recommend getting boba from QQ.

    Bonnie N.

    First off, they accept cash only!! Came here in search of a birthday cake and there were 4 options, each in 2 sizes, to choose from - taro, mango, vanilla, and mocha. Ended up with the mango and it was a very light cake, not too sweet, meticulous details on it. There is quite a bit of cream on it, but it was very light so that was nice. A medium cake was $27, which I thought was reasonable. They also gave me a happy birthday decoration and candle upon request. They have a variety of buns but didn't try those this time. Overall satisfied!
